#A6D5FC Color Information

#A6D5FC RGB value is (166, 213, 252). The hex color red value is 166, green is 213, and blue is 252. Its HSL format shows a hue of 207°, saturation of 93 percent, and lightness of 82 percent. The CMYK process values are 34 percent, 15 percent, 0 percent, 1 percent.
